From 56a7d5602f52a1827bd36eeaa914fabf6221df7a Mon Sep 17 00:00:00 2001 From: Tue Herlau <tuhe@dtu.dk> Date: Tue, 8 Aug 2023 14:43:54 +0200 Subject: [PATCH] Added sections --- setup.py | 2 +- src/coursebox.egg-info/PKG-INFO | 2 +- src/coursebox/material/homepage_lectures_exercises.py | 4 +++- 3 files changed, 5 insertions(+), 3 deletions(-) diff --git a/setup.py b/setup.py index 87aa6d9..2651ac9 100644 --- a/setup.py +++ b/setup.py @@ -15,7 +15,7 @@ with open("README.md", "r", encoding="utf-8") as fh: # beamer-slider setuptools.setup( name="coursebox", - version="0.1.18.8", + version="0.1.18.10", author="Tue Herlau", author_email="tuhe@dtu.dk", description="A course management system currently used at DTU", diff --git a/src/coursebox.egg-info/PKG-INFO b/src/coursebox.egg-info/PKG-INFO index ded783a..601c926 100644 --- a/src/coursebox.egg-info/PKG-INFO +++ b/src/coursebox.egg-info/PKG-INFO @@ -1,6 +1,6 @@ Metadata-Version: 2.1 Name: coursebox -Version: 0.1.18.8 +Version: 0.1.18.9 Summary: A course management system currently used at DTU Home-page: https://lab.compute.dtu.dk/tuhe/coursebox Author: Tue Herlau diff --git a/src/coursebox/material/homepage_lectures_exercises.py b/src/coursebox/material/homepage_lectures_exercises.py index d844b81..7206669 100644 --- a/src/coursebox/material/homepage_lectures_exercises.py +++ b/src/coursebox/material/homepage_lectures_exercises.py @@ -158,7 +158,9 @@ def _setup_lecture_info(lecture, mode, dosvg, make_quizzes): lecture['feedback_groups'] = ag.get(w, []) info.update({'week': w}) info['lecture'] = lecture - info['lecture']['teacher'] = [t for t in info['teachers'] if t['initials'] == lecture['teacher_initials']].pop() + + info['lecture']['teacher'] = [t for t in info['teachers'] if t['initials'] == lecture['teacher_initials'].split("/")[0].strip() ].pop() + lecture_texdir = paths['lectures'] + '/Lecture_%s/Latex' % w lecture_texfile = lecture_texdir + "/Lecture_%i.tex" % w fix_shared(paths, output_dir=lecture_texdir, dosvg=dosvg) -- GitLab